We attended the 'traditional' service at University UMC's South Campus.  The south campus is amazing with a coffee service, breakfast offered by the men's groups, and a book store.  Following the service, we went across the street to take a look at the contemporary worship taking place at the 'North Campus.'  There are a lot of activities/ministries available at this big church!  The two campuses are joined by a 'sky bridge' over De Zavala St., we've never seen a church like this!
